You can specify which features of QuickBooks can be accessed by employees who work with your accounting data by setting up user permissions. Each employee receives a unique username and password that unlocks only the areas he or she should be visiting. Here’s how you as the Administrator can define these roles. Open the Company […]
QuickBooks Online (QBO) Sales Tax Tools: The Basics
Are you paying the correct amount of sales tax to the proper agencies? QuickBooks Online can handle the mechanics for you. Its sales tax tools are quite simple; they help set up both single and combined (up to five) rates. Then when you create invoices and other sales forms, you can select the appropriate rate(s). […]
